java
成长的雏鹰
本人从事开发工作已经5年,随着工作时间的家具,需要了解的知识越来越多,有些知识未必是时下需要用到的,时间一长也会遗忘,所以希望把自己的知识整理成博客,然后分享出来,和大家一起进步
展开
-
java多线程学习的创建
第一篇有什么不对的地方请多多关照,今天我只是把我自己的学习过程做一个记录,供小伙伴们参考,不喜勿喷。今天我们的主角是Thread,最近翻看很多的招聘需求,发现几点,都要求多线程编程,高并发,分布式,数据库优化等等,今天首先开始第一个多线程。由于我是从事Java开发,所以一下所属均为Java开发 ()。关于什么是多线程这个概念就不做叙述了,可以参考如下地址https://www.cnblogs....原创 2018-03-09 17:25:27 · 123 阅读 · 0 评论 -
web项目中配置druid SQL监控平台
要使用druid SQL监控平台,首先要使用druid来管理数据源,否则一切都是无用功哦 使用很简单,我么只需要在WEB-INF/web.xml中加入如下配置就可以了, <!-- druid 数据监控平台 servlet --> <servlet> <servlet-name>DruidStatView</servlet-n原创 2018-06-26 11:02:47 · 854 阅读 · 0 评论 -
Spring Boot 首次学习项目分享(第一篇)
首次分享不喜勿喷,工作2年多,想换工作来着,结果出去面试发现自己落伍太多,也明白自己懒惰了太多了,在这个环境光中太安逸了,自感如此下去会被这个行业所淘汰,所以奋起学习,只希望不晚!好了废话不说直接开始。 项目名称:MailProducer (邮件的发送和接受系统) 框架:Spring ,Spring MVC ,Mybatis 数据库:mysql(主从复制,稍后会附上mysql主从复制的文章...原创 2018-06-26 18:28:31 · 232 阅读 · 0 评论 -
HashMap,HashTable,ConcurrentHashMap三者的区别
本篇是整理一些面试集锦,所以只公布答案,顺带会解释一下,详情请自行百度或其他途径! HashMap 1,从源码中我们看到是一个非线程安全的, 2,而且是key,value可以为null 3,HashMap 采取判断Key键的hash码来确定存储位置,如果hash码一致则存储在一个链表中,如果链表太大,则采取红黑树的方法,虽然这样会导致增删减慢,但是查询效率会提高 HashTable ...原创 2018-06-27 23:18:17 · 579 阅读 · 0 评论